A 13 C NMR study of a number of substituted 1,5‐benzodiazepin‐2‐ones has been carried out, and shows that this technique is one of the rare spectroscopic methods which allows an unambiguous identification of the number and nature of the isomers formed in the condensation of a β‐ketoester with a substituted O ‐phenylenediamine.
